Malpac Holdings Bhd (4936) -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ency
Based on the latest financial reports, Malpac Holdings Bhd (4936) has a cash flow conversion efficiency ratio of 0.000x as of September 2025. Cash flow conversion efficiency measures how effectively a company's net assets (equity) generate operating cash flow. It is calculated by dividing operating cash flow (RM60.00K ≈ $15.06K USD) by net assets (RM173.22 Million ≈ $43.49 Million USD). A higher ratio indicates that the company is more efficient at using its equity to generate cash flow from its core operations. Annual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ency for Malpac Holdings Bhd (2011–2024)
The table below shows the annual cash flow conversion efficiency of Malpac Holdings Bhd from 2011 to 2024. For the full company profile with market capitalisation and key ratios, see Malpac Holdings Bhd (4936) total market value.
| Year | Net Assets | Operating Cash Flow | Cash Flow Conversion Efficiency | Change |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2024-12-31 | RM171.91 Million ≈ $43.16 Million |
RM5.61 Million ≈ $1.41 Million |
0.033x | +445.84% |
| 2023-12-31 | RM181.85 Million ≈ $45.66 Million |
RM1.09 Million ≈ $272.76K |
0.006x | +181.40% |
| 2022-12-31 | RM172.62 Million ≈ $43.34 Million |
RM-1.27 Million ≈ $-318.10K |
-0.007x | -483.85% |
| 2021-12-31 | RM169.99 Million ≈ $42.68 Million |
RM325.04K ≈ $81.61K |
0.002x | +104.43% |
| 2020-12-31 | RM172.30 Million ≈ $43.26 Million |
RM-7.44 Million ≈ $-1.87 Million |
-0.043x | -270.51% |
| 2019-12-31 | RM164.87 Million ≈ $41.39 Million |
RM4.18 Million ≈ $1.05 Million |
0.025x | +246.06% |
| 2018-12-31 | RM166.68 Million ≈ $41.85 Million |
RM-2.89 Million ≈ $-725.93K |
-0.017x | -6.58% |
| 2017-12-31 | RM179.66 Million ≈ $45.11 Million |
RM-2.92 Million ≈ $-734.15K |
-0.016x | +22.14% |
| 2016-12-31 | RM183.07 Million ≈ $45.96 Million |
RM-3.83 Million ≈ $-960.85K |
-0.021x | +32.70% |
| 2015-12-31 | RM186.58 Million ≈ $46.84 Million |
RM-5.80 Million ≈ $-1.46 Million |
-0.031x | -98.80% |
| 2014-12-31 | RM192.00 Million ≈ $48.20 Million |
RM-3.00 Million ≈ $-753.20K |
-0.016x | -2.08% |
| 2013-12-31 | RM196.00 Million ≈ $49.21 Million |
RM-3.00 Million ≈ $-753.20K |
-0.015x | +25.38% |
| 2012-12-31 | RM195.00 Million ≈ $48.96 Million |
RM-4.00 Million ≈ $-1.00 Million |
-0.021x | -202.05% |
| 2011-12-31 | RM199.00 Million ≈ $49.96 Million |
RM4.00 Million ≈ $1.00 Million |
0.020x | -- |
About Malpac Holdings Bhd
Malpac Holdings Berhad, an investment holding company, engages in the management of diversified portfolio of investment properties in Malaysia. It also manages long-term investments in shares and unit trusts. The company was founded in 1976 and is based in Seremban, Malaysia.
